ABSTRACT

Few data exist in regard to long-term and functional outcome after ruptured abdominal aortic aneurysm (rAAA) repair. The present study provides such follow-up and defines the impact of variables used to grade resuscitation efforts [base deficit (BD) and core temperature (cT)]. One hundred forty-seven patients presenting with rAAA were retrospectively reviewed. Overall perioperative mortality was 35 per cent (51/147) and mean age was 72 years. Survival data were available for 99 per cent of patients with a mean and median follow-up of 45 months. Life table analysis revealed one-, 2-, and 5-year survival to be 81, 75, and 58 per cent, respectively. Eighty-three per cent of patients reported a quality of life equal to that of their preoperative status. Both initial cT (P = 0.02) and BD (P = 0.03) were significantly associated with perioperative mortality. Using a logistic regression model cT remained a significant factor (P = 0.006) associated with survival. Smoking, hypertension, diabetes, chronic obstructive pulmonary disease, mode of transportation, and surgeon's training were not significant. Despite the advanced age of the present cohort, acceptable perioperative mortality and long-term survival rates were attained. The majority of patients resumed a lifestyle comparable to that of their preoperative state; therefore, long-term longitudinal follow-up suggests that aggressive management with rapid correction of BD and cT results in excellent functional outcome.

ABSTRACT

Femoral artery pseudoaneurysms (PSA or false aneurysm) develop in about 1% of patients undergoing procedures that require femoral artery cannulation. PSA prolong hospitalization, consuming health-care resources, and result in significant morbidity. We designed a study to review the prevalence, risk factors, and treatment of PSA. We performed a retrospective, case-controlled study of patients diagnosed with PSA at a large, urban, tertiary-care teaching hospital. We reviewed 48 patients with PSA for our study. The estimated prevalence of PSA was 0.28%, with identical rates found for procedures done in the interventional radiology department and in the cardiac catheterization suite. Logistic regression identified three independent risk factors for developing PSA: being female (odds ratio 2.62), having an intervention performed (odds ratio 3.22), and not having a closure device used (odds ratio 10.2). Patients with PSA had longer hospital length of stay than that of patients without PSA. We found no statistically significant difference in failure or complication rates for the four treatment options and that spontaneous resolution of PSA does not correlate with its size. Thrombin injection and observation are effective, low-complication treatment options.

ABSTRACT

OBJECTIVE: The endogenous opioid [Met(5)]-enkephalin (opioid growth factor [OGF]) is a tonically active, receptor-mediated inhibitory growth peptide in developing and adult vasculature. This study was designed to determine the role of OGF in neointimal hyperplasia. METHODS: The carotid artery in adult male Sprague-Dawley rats was denuded with balloon catheterization. OGF (10 mg/kg), the opioid antagonist naltrexone (NTX; 30 mg/kg), or saline solution (0.2 mL) was injected intraperitoneally daily for 28 days into the rats, and restenosis of the carotid artery was examined with morphometric analysis using Optimas software. Proliferation of the neointima and media was measured by radioactive thymidine incorporation over 3 hours. The presence of OGF and its receptor, OGFr, were examined with immunofluorescence microscopy. RESULTS: OGF depressed DNA synthesis in the intima and media from 16% to 78% of control levels in the first 2 weeks after deendothelialization, whereas NTX exposure elevated DNA synthesis by 21% to 89%. OGF action was receptor-mediated. In the month after injury the thickness of the intima in OGF-treated rats was decreased by 18% to 31% from control values, whereas intimal thickness was increased in the NTX group by 10% to 31%. Luminal area was almost 25% greater than control values in the OGF group, but was reduced 17% by NTX. OGF and the OGF receptor were detected in the carotid artery with immunohistochemistry. CONCLUSIONS: These results demonstrate for the first time that a native opioid system modulates repair of vascular injury. OGF is a constitutively active peptide that has a receptor-mediated action in the negative regulation of neointimal growth, a major cause of restenosis.
